ALLENTOWN, Pa. (WPVI) -- An Allentown woman is facing charges after leaving her one-year-old daughter in a freezing minivan while she went for a haircut.

Police say the baby was found unattended in the 800 block of St. John Street yesterday.

She was asleep, with no blankets on her.

The temperature at the time was 20 degrees with a wind chill of 9 degrees.

Police say the girl's mother, 23-year-old Mirella Rodriguez, was found at a barber shop down the street.

She's charged with endangering the welfare of children.
